Jane Curtin - Biography

Jane Therese Curtin was born September 6th, 1947. Years later, a 27-year-old Jane Curtin auditioned for a comedy variety show. which turned out to be the the thing that would first expose her to fame, Saturday Night Live (1975). Jane won the audition against Mimi Kennedy, a tough competitor. Also in the same year (1975), she married Patrick Lynch.

After her five-year run on SNL, Jane moved on, having a daughter named Tess in-between a new show with Susan Saint James titled Aline et Cathy (1984), which was about two divorced women living in one house with their children. After Aline et Cathy (1984) and several film roles, including Coneheads (1993), came 3e planète après le soleil (1996), a show about aliens living in Ohio and adjusting to Earth. In 2001, 3rd Rock ended production, and Jane eventually brought her talents to Broadway. She currently lives with her husband and her daughter.
